If you use fat quarter pieces of 18 inch by 22 inch fabric, you will need at least 16 fat quarters for the center of the quilt, and an additional 3 1/2 yards for the border. If you’re working with quilt blocks, the size of each block will affect the fabric yardage. The total yardage needed for a queen size quilt varies with the pattern and fabric used. The exact yardage needed to make a queen size quilt varies. A standard queen size quilt that is 88 inches wide and 96 inches long takes about 8 yards of fabric for the front of the quilt and another 8 yards of fabric for the back of the quilt, depending on the pattern and fabric you choose.
